For a violinist, the bow is not merely an accessory; it is the conduit through which musical intention is transformed into sound. While the violin itself provides the voice, the bow dictates the articulation, weight, and color of every note played. Selecting a high-quality bow is a deeply personal decision that requires balancing physical ergonomics with the acoustic requirements of your specific instrument. Whether you are transitioning from a student model to a professional-grade tool or looking for a specialized bow for orchestral work, understanding the nuances of wood, tension, and hair quality is essential to making an informed investment.

Material Matters: Pernambuco vs. Carbon Fiber

The most significant factor in bow selection is the material used for the stick. Traditionally, the gold standard is Pernambuco wood. Sourced from South America, this wood possesses a unique cellular structure that provides an unparalleled combination of elasticity, strength, and vibration. A high-quality Pernambuco bow offers a 'springy' feel that responds instantly to subtle changes in pressure. However, because it is a natural material, it is sensitive to humidity and temperature changes.

In recent years, high-modulus carbon fiber has emerged as a formidable alternative, particularly for students and traveling professionals. Carbon fiber bows are incredibly durable, virtually immune to weather fluctuations, and offer a consistent weight distribution. While they may lack some of the complex tonal warmth of fine wood, modern engineering has closed the gap significantly, making them excellent choices for heavy orchestral playing where durability is paramount.

Weight, Balance, and Ponticello Control

A bow that feels 'right' is defined by its balance point. Most players prefer a balance point located near the frog, which allows for better control during complex spiccato and sautillé strokes. If the balance point is too far toward the tip, the bow may feel 'top-heavy,' making rapid string crossings difficult. Conversely, a bow that is too bottom-heavy can feel sluggish during long, lyrical legato passages.

Weight is also a subjective metric. A heavier bow provides more natural leverage for projecting sound in large concert halls, which is ideal for soloists. A lighter bow offers greater agility for technical passages and rapid ornamentation. When testing a bow, pay close attention to how the weight is distributed across the length of the stick; a consistent distribution ensures that the sound remains even from the frog to the tip.

Hair Quality and Tension

The hair is the interface between the bow and the string. Premium bows utilize high-grade white Mongolian horsehair, which is prized for its grip and longevity. When evaluating a bow, look for hair that is even, clean, and holds tension well. If the hair is too slick, you will struggle to 'catch' the string for a clear tone; if it is too coarse, the sound may become scratchy or harsh.

Furthermore, consider the tension of the bow. A bow that can hold a high level of tension without warping will allow for a more aggressive, articulated sound. This is particularly important for players who utilize a lot of bow pressure to achieve a rich, dark timbre.

The Importance of the Frog and Screw Mechanism

The mechanical components of the bow—the frog, the ferrule, and the screw—are critical for long-term usability. The frog should sit flush against the stick, and the screw mechanism should turn smoothly without catching. A well-fitted ferrule (the metal ring that holds the hair in place at the frog) ensures that the hair spreads evenly across the width of the string, which is vital for a stable, consistent tone. For serious players, investing in a bow with high-quality fittings will prevent mechanical failures during intense performances.
